The best Side of what is md5's application

All we must do is go Just about every little bit seven Areas to your remaining. We are going to do it having an intermediate stage to really make it simpler to see what is going on:

Whilst MD5 and SHA can be used with salts, they do not include things like key stretching, which can be a critical attribute for securely hashing passwords. Key stretching boosts the computational effort necessary to compute the hash, rendering it harder for attackers to crack passwords through brute drive.

MD5 is really a cryptographic hash operate, which has quite a few pros like the velocity to deliver them as well as Pretty much irreversible algorithm. These have leaded the MD5 algorithm to generally be widely used in the past, but where by Is that this purpose even now utilised presently?

The power of MD5 lies in its ability to deliver a comparatively special hash for each enter. Even so, MD5 has verified vulnerable to collision attacks, exactly where two various inputs create the same hash.

Ultimately, this gives us outputs that are used because the initialization vectors for operation 50, which also utilizes perform I.

Spread the loveAs a person who is simply starting a company or attempting to determine an expert id, it’s imperative that you have a typical organization card to hand out. A company ...

Collision Vulnerabilities: In 2004, scientists demonstrated that MD5 is prone to collision attacks, where by two distinct inputs can generate precisely the same hash. This is particularly risky because it lets an attacker to substitute a malicious file or concept for a respectable one even though maintaining precisely the same hash value, bypassing integrity checks. Preimage and 2nd Preimage Assaults: While preimage attacks (getting an input that hashes to a certain hash) and next preimage attacks (obtaining a different input that makes the identical hash as a presented enter) are still computationally complicated for MD5, the vulnerabilities in collision resistance make MD5 significantly less protected for modern Cryptographic Approaches applications.

Digital Forensics: MD5 hash values were being normally Utilized in digital forensics to validate the integrity of electronic evidence. Investigators could generate hash values of files and Review them with recognized values to make certain that proof remained unaltered during the investigation.

This digest can then be used to verify the integrity of the data, to make certain that it has not been modified or corrupted in the course of transmission or storage.

Possibility Assessment: Conduct a radical threat assessment to be familiar with the possible security vulnerabilities related to MD5 in your click here legacy systems. Discover significant programs that need speedy consideration.

Safety Vulnerabilities: Continuing to use MD5 in legacy programs exposes those programs to known safety vulnerabilities, together with collision and pre-picture assaults, which can be exploited by attackers.

In network transmissions, MD5 is accustomed to verify that information hasn’t been altered in the course of transit. The sender generates an MD5 checksum to the transmitted knowledge, along with the receiver checks the transmitted knowledge by recomputing the hash and evaluating it with the initial checksum.

It was initially intended in 1992 as a cryptographic hash perform for digital signature applications.

Since we're only computing the hash for an individual 512-little bit block of data, We've all of the knowledge we'd like for the ultimate hash. It’s basically a concatenation (This is often just a flowery term Meaning we set the quantities alongside one another) of such latest values for A, B, C and D:

Leave a Reply

Your email address will not be published. Required fields are marked *